Create a contact QR code for a business card on iPhone

A contact QR code shares structured details such as a name, phone number and email. The receiving phone still controls how those fields are shown or added to Contacts.

Before you begin

Decide which work details you want to publish. Avoid adding a private home address or personal number to a code that will appear publicly.

Step by step

  1. In QR Code Scanner, choose the contact creation form.
  2. Enter the name and required contact fields, checking phone country codes and email spelling.
  3. Save and share the code image, then scan it with a second phone.

Check the result

Review the receiving phone's contact preview field by field before printing cards. Longer contact records produce denser codes, so keep only useful details.

If it does not work

A scan does not silently update everyone else's address book. If your encoded phone or email changes, distribute a replacement code. Test both iPhone and Android if your audience uses both.
